With the Chips Act, the EU intends to create a strong European semiconductor ecosystem and secure Europe’s technological sovereignty in the future. JURI rapporteur Tiemo Wölken (S&D) proposes a new technological path to achieve this, in his opinion for the Legal Affairs Committee: Europe should promote open source to create a foundation on which the economy could build. It involves transferring the known open-source concept from software to hardware. This is according to the JURI opinion, which is available to Europe.Table, and will be published in the coming days. Most of the proposed amendments relate to Article 4 of the Commission proposal.
